Look insideDear Zoo

A letter to the zoo results in all sorts of exciting animals being dispatched. But none of them are quite right – until the last page! Can you guess which exotic animal is hiding in each box? Peek beneath the flaps to see! A classic flap book favourite in a sturdy board edition, full of animal surprises and roaring, squeaking, grunting noises to make.
